KEY CEREMONY CHECKLIST — item 7 of 12

Confirm the Dustbin retention sweeper is paused before key rotation. Verify sweep cursor is at checkpoint zero and the Marlowe audit log shows no active purge jobs. Two witnesses initial the ledger. Then unseal the sweeper's recovery envelope and read aloud the passphrase printed below.

strongbox words: ulamir-ulaix

TICKET-2087: Connection failures when the Crumwell storefront evaluates the 2 p.m. order cutoff. The cutoff check queries the bakery schedule table directly, and the pool exhausts under lunch traffic, so late orders slip through. Short-term fix: raise the pool size and add a retry. To reproduce locally, point your client at the following.

database URL for kahif-fahaf: redis://eliax_svc:yN@db-bcc9.ordinhq.internal:5432/aldok

Meeting notes — transport briefing, 14 May

Discussed the crate of survey instruments bound for the Pellham ridge site. Theodolites calibrated Tuesday; crate sealed and weatherproofed. Coordinator to schedule a morning run to avoid the gravel road after rain. Driver carries the calibration certificates, not the site office. Hand-over instruction for the courier follows below.

handover note for yawig-tagug: the ralael eliion courier leaves the ulaax frair olidor ledger at gate 3456 under passcode 367212

Quick context for the release manager: after the Meridley stale-cache incident (users saw week-old inventory for six hours), we agreed normal deploy gates can be bypassed in a genuine cache-corruption emergency. Break-glass flushes the edge tier and forces a cold rebuild, so it's disruptive — use it only when the stale-read dashboard is solidly red. The break-glass console lives behind the ops bastion and is audited. To activate it, you'll be prompted for the recovery passphrase printed below.

strongbox words: oliael-gilax-lamael

Heads up: if the Lintrock baseline file in the Quarrow repo drifts from main, CI fails with a "stale baseline" error even when the code is fine. Quick fix is to regenerate the baseline on a clean checkout and re-push. If a customer build is blocked, confirm the failing run matches the token below before escalating.

build token for yadug-yagag: htk21_c863c33eb8b82c0c9c152